Graphite functionalization by ball milling with sulfur

Graphite functionalization by ball-milling of graphite with gases (CO 2, N 2, F 2 and Cl 2), liquids (SO 3, Br 2) and solids (I 2, maleic anhydride and elemental sulfur) have been described by many reports.

Synthesis of graphene oxide from graphite by ball milling

Planetary ball mill Retsch PM100 was operated at 300 rpm. Vessel for the ball milling was a stainless-steel jar of 50 mL volume. 4.00 g of graphite powder Gr (Alfa Aesar, 99%) was mixed with 6.04 g of potassium perchlorate KClO 4 (Fisher Scientific 99%) and 20.0 mL of deionized water (DI). Powder to balls ratio was 1:20.
